What is an Emergency Glazier?
An emergency glazier is a professional trained to manage glass-related emergencies, which can develop from unexpected breakage, vandalism, severe weather condition, and even natural disasters. Their main role is to make sure that properties are safe, safe, and practical by handling glass repair and replacement quickly and efficiently.
Services Offered by Emergency Glaziers
Emergency glaziers supply a variety of services that extend beyond mere glass replacement. These services usually consist of:

Boarding Up: After a breakage, the primary step an emergency glazier typically takes is to board up doors and windows to avoid additional damage and secure the facilities versus unapproved entry.

Emergency Glass Repair: Many emergency glaziers carry tools and products in their vehicles, permitting them to perform instant repairs where possible.

Replacement of Glass Units: If a pane is too harmed to repair, a glazier can quickly change it with a new unit, making sure that the residential or commercial property's aesthetics and functionality are restored.

Securing Properties: In addition to doors and window glass, emergency glaziers can likewise handle glass repairs in decorative elements and shops.

Shatterproof Glass Solutions: They might likewise supply guidance on upgrading to security or strengthened glass choices, which are designed to lower the threat of injury from shattering.

Insurance coverage Assistance: Many emergency glaziers can work directly with insurance provider to guarantee that claims for damages are processed swiftly.

When a glass-related emergency takes place, time is of the essence. Here are a number of reasons why hiring an emergency glazier is important:

Safety First: Broken glass poses immediate security threats to the residents and can lead to injury or mishaps. Quick intervention by a professional assists reduce these risks.

Avoidance of Additional Damage: Delaying repair work can result in water damage if the breakage impacts door or window seals. An emergency glazier acts quickly to prevent additional issues.

Security Enhancement: Boarding up broken glass not only secures the home however also prevents theft and vandalism.

Know-how and Experience: Emergency glaziers are trained to manage numerous glass types and situations, ensuring repair work are carried out properly and securely.
Choosing the Right Emergency Glazier
When confronted with the requirement for emergency glass services, homeowner should think about a number of elements before employing an emergency glazier:

Availability: Ensure that the glazier provides 24/7 services, as emergency situations can take place at any hour.

Experience and Qualifications: Opt for a glazier with experience and the needed certifications to guarantee a high level of service.

Insurance and Guarantees: Check if the glazier brings liability insurance and provides warranties for their work.

Reviews and Recommendations: Look for client reviews or demand recommendations from pals or household to determine the quality of service offered.

Pricing: While emergency situations frequently feature a premium, it's necessary to find a balance between expense and quality of service.
FAQs About Emergency Glaziers
1. What circumstances need an emergency glazier?
Scenarios such as broken windows, damaged glass doors, shattered stores, or glass damage from natural catastrophes normally require emergency glaziers.
2. How quickly can an emergency glazier arrive?
A lot of emergency glaziers aim to respond within a few hours, and lots of run 24/7 for urgent situations.
3. Is emergency glazing costly?
Expenses can differ based on the level of the damage, kind of glass, and seriousness of the service. It is recommended to get quotes from numerous service providers.
4. Can I repair broken glass myself?
Trying DIY repair work can result in safety dangers. It is highly suggested to work with a professional to deal with glass repair work.
5. What kinds of glass do emergency glaziers deal with?
Emergency glaziers can deal with various glass types, including tempered glass, laminated glass, double glazing, and specialty vehicle glass.
